Landscape Wall Construction in Brevard County, FL
Landscape wall construction services involve the design and installation of retaining walls, decorative garden walls, and boundary enclosures that enhance the function and appearance of outdoor spaces. These projects can include building retaining walls to manage soil erosion, creating visually appealing features such as stone or brick walls, or installing boundary walls to define property lines. Property owners typically seek these services to improve landscape stability, add privacy, or create designated areas for gardens, patios, or outdoor living spaces.
Before requesting landscape wall construction, property owners often want to understand the types of materials available, the suitability of different wall styles for their specific terrain, and the overall impact on drainage and soil stability. It is also helpful to consider the intended purpose of the wall, whether for structural support or aesthetic appeal, and to discuss any local zoning or building regulations that may apply.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can ensure that the finished wall meets both functional needs and design preferences.

Common Landscape Wall Construction Jobs
Retaining wall construction - provides support to prevent soil erosion and manage landscape levels.
Stone and brick walls - add aesthetic appeal and durability to garden boundaries and property edges.
Concrete block walls - offer a sturdy solution for creating privacy and defining outdoor spaces.
Terraced wall systems - help maximize usable space on sloped or uneven terrain.
Custom landscape walls - enhance curb appeal while integrating seamlessly with existing yard features.
Gabion wall installation - creates a modern look with durable wire cages filled with natural or manufactured materials.
Landscape Wall Construction Questions
What types of landscape walls are commonly built? Common options include retaining walls, decorative garden walls, and boundary walls, each suited to different property needs.
What materials are used for landscape wall construction? Materials such as concrete blocks, natural stone, and brick are frequently used for durability and aesthetic appeal.
What factors influence the choice of a landscape wall? Considerations include soil conditions, purpose of the wall, and the overall landscape design.
Are landscape walls suitable for sloped or uneven terrain? Yes, they can be designed to stabilize slopes and create level areas in varied terrain.
